A new item in News & Stories reports that many surveyed workers carry cost-of-living anxiety into the workday: /posts/money-worries-workday-20260902 What stood out to me is the gap between experiencing stress and feeling safe enough to name it. Employers cannot solve every financial problem, but clearer benefits, predictable scheduling, realistic workloads, and confidential support may reduce some avoidable pressure. Without sharing private financial details, what is one workplace practice that helps people feel less judged when life stress affects their focus?

Lately I fall asleep fine but wake up around 3am and just... can't get back under. My brain immediately starts running through random worries, tomorrow's to-do list, stuff I said five years ago — anything but let me rest. By morning I'm wrecked, and it's starting to mess with my mood and focus during the day. I've tried the usual stuff (no phone before bed, cutting caffeine) but nothing's really moved the needle. Has anyone dealt with this kind of middle-of-the-night wake-up? What actually helped you — routines, mindset shifts, anything? Just want to feel like I'm not the only one dealing with this.

What makes a workday feel finished when your mind keeps working? - CupTalks Wellbeing Guide (353 bytes) 08/29/2026 20:56:50 (15 reads)

Discussion prompt: Remote work, caregiving, school, and irregular schedules can blur the line between effort and recovery. Even after the laptop closes, the mind may continue rehearsing unfinished tasks. What small “closing ritual” could signal that today’s work is complete enough? The goal is not perfect relaxation—just a clearer transition.
